The saxs and waxs on i22 are both ADPilatuses. I have started encoutering the following error.
It looks like the hdfwriter is open and closing before the trigger is sent - but that's just a guess.
This is using the fly_and_collect stub, that was previously a stub in ophyd_async
Exception: Task could not run: <WatchableAsyncStatus, device: waxs, task: <coroutine object WatchableAsyncStatus._notify_watchers_from at 0x7f9c463fd740>, errored: ValueError("Final detector state Error not in valid end states: frozenset({<ADState.IDLE: 'Idle'>, <ADState.ABORTED: 'Aborted'>})")>